News
The Lighthouse is a 28-bed men’s residential program with a Christ-centered approach to addiction recovery. More about that ...
The team at International Media Ministries has kicked off the filming of a miniseries about Esther, an ongoing project that ...
Christians are the minority in Malaysia, a nation dominated by Islam. There, believers are often marginalized by Muslim 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results